Poch pleased with Wanyama Spurs adaptation
Mauricio Pochettino admits he’s been impressed by the ease with which Victor Wanyama has settled into the Tottenham side.
The Kenyan midfielder joined in the summer from Southampton, where he had already played under Pochettino, and has been a regular for Spurs.
He was outstanding in Wednesday’s victory over Chelsea, and Pochettino feels the 25-year-old is hitting his best form.

“He’s a player that we knew very well before,” said the Spurs boss. “We signed him from Southampton and I think now he is showing his real level. He is a really important player for us, but I think you can see that every week when he plays on the pitch.
“He’s strong, powerful, he provides a very good balance for the team and he is not only a holding midfield – he plays very well with the ball. He is always in a position where he is under pressure because so many players want to press him.
“But I think the fantastic thing about him is that he fitted into the team from day one. He had an unbelievable welcome from the players – they love him. He’s a very nice person and a very good player. You can see that, not only against Chelsea.”
